Abstract
To systematically analyze the current status and future trends of artificial intelligence (AI) in gastrointestinal surgery from July 2015 to July 2025 through bibliometrics. Based on the Web of Science Core Collection database, this study retrieved relevant literature from July 13, 2015 to July 13, 2025, and used CiteSpace and VOSviewer software to visualize 1697 articles by country/region, institution, author, journal, fund and keyword. The results show that the number of publications in this field peaked in 2024, with 378 papers and 30,555 cumulative citations. China emerges as the predominant contributor to research output, with 797 papers, 14,075 citations, and an average of 17.66 citations per paper. However, the United States exhibits a higher average citation count per paper, at 26.62, and 6523 total citations. Notably, Tian Jie, with 1921 citations, and Li Jing, with 31 publications, are prominent scholars from China in this domain. Keyword analysis reveals a transition from foundational AI algorithms to clinical precision applications. While China holds a leading position in terms of research output, there is a need for enhancement in research quality. The field is currently experiencing an upward trajectory, with future research likely to focus on advancements in AI-assisted individualized precision medicine.
